Robert Lyles

Media Affairs Manager at AC Transit

Robert joined the District in January 2016, bringing more than 15 years of strong media relations experience. He began his career as a reporter and anchor, generating exclusive news content for various news stations in Kansas, Pennsylvania, Virginia and California, including more than six years at KPIX in San Francisco. In 2014, Robert joined San Francisco Municipal Transportation Agency (SFMTA) as the Deputy Spokesperson for SFMTA’s transit service, Taxi & Accessible Services, and the Muni Forward campaign. Robert earned a Bachelor’s degree in Political Science from the University of California, Los Angeles, and a Master’s degree in Journalism & Public Affairs from American University. He was a member of the award-winning team that received the Edward R. Murrow Award from the Radio Television Digital News Association in 2013 and 2014 for Overall Excellence and Breaking News. He was an Emmy Nominee in 2012 for Best Live Reporting & Outstanding Investigative Reporting and was honored for Outstanding Multi-Part Series by the Radio-Television News Direction Association of Northern California.
